Heather Headley is a Trinidadian-born American singer, songwriter, record producer, and actress, best known for her Tony Award-winning performance as the title role in the Broadway musical Aida and her Grammy Award-winning album Audience of One.
Born on October 5, 1974, in Trinidad, Headley was raised in a family that valued faith and music. Her father, Eric Headley, was a pastor, and her mother, Hannah, encouraged her love of singing from a young age. In 1989, the family moved to Fort Wayne, Indiana, where Headley attended Northrop High School and developed her skills as a member of the school's show choir, Charisma.
After high school, Headley attended Northwestern University, where she studied musical theatre. However, her college career was cut short when she was cast in the original Toronto production of Ragtime, followed by the role of Nala in the Broadway production of The Lion King. Her breakthrough performance as the title character in Aida earned her the 2000 Tony Award for Best Actress in a Musical.
Headley's music career took off with the release of her debut album, This Is Who I Am, in 2002. Her follow-up album, In My Mind, was nominated for a Grammy Award for Best Female R&B Vocal Performance. In 2010, she won the Grammy Award for Best Contemporary R&B Gospel Album for Audience of One.
In addition to her stage and music career, Headley has appeared on television and in film. She had a recurring role as Gwen Garrett on the NBC medical drama Chicago Med and has made guest appearances on shows such as Law & Order: SVU and Dirty Sexy Money.
Headley is married to investment advisor Brian Musso, and the couple has three children together. She is an active member of Harvest Bible Chapel and regularly performs with the church's worship team, Vertical Church Band.
